Environmental Engineer Jobs in British Columbia

Environmental Engineers are integral to the engineering industry as they have a role in designing, developing, and implementing solutions to environmental problems. They use principles of engineering, soil science, biology, and chemistry to design and implement environmental projects. These projects can range from recycling to waste disposal, to water and air pollution control. They are also responsible for conducting hazardous-waste management studies, evaluating the significance of the hazard, offering analysis on treatment and containment, and developing regulations to prevent mishaps.

Important skills for Environmental Engineers include problem-solving, creativity, project management, and analytical skills. Familiarity with computer-aided design (CAD) software is also a necessity. They should also have a strong background in math and science. In terms of certifications, most employers require a degree in environmental engineering or a related field. Some positions may also require a Professional Engineer (PE) license. Before becoming an environmental engineer, an individual might have roles such as an Environmental Scientist, Environmental Consultant, or Environmental Technician.
